Cultures of Correspondence in Early Modern Britain

Explore the fascinating world of communication in "Cultures of Correspondence in Early Modern Britain," a compelling work edited by leading scholars that delves into the intricacies of letter writing during a pivotal era. Published by the University of Pennsylvania Press in 2016, this hardback edition spans 277 pages and offers a rich interdisciplinary examination of letters as cultural artifacts. The contributors analyze various elements—such as handwriting, seals, ink, and spatial arrangement—that played a crucial role in the way messages were conveyed.
